Detailed Solution

As all the points on the periphery of either ring are at same distance from point P , the potential at point P due to whole ring can be calculated as V=-GM /R2+x2 where x   is axial distance from the centre of the ring. This expression is independent of the fact whether the distribution of mass is uniform or non-uniform.

So, V  at P is V=-GM2R-G×2M5R

=-GMR12+25
